新闻资讯

质量为本、客户为根、勇于拼搏、务实创新

< 返回新闻资讯列表

怎样调试和测试SQL拼接代码,调试技巧

发布时间:2024-04-29 14:31:48

怎样调试和测试SQL拼接代码

调试和测试SQL拼接代码的步骤以下:

  1. 使用日志输出:在拼接SQL语句的进程中,可使用日志输出来打印拼接的结果,以便查看拼接是否是正确,可使用System.out.println()还是日志库来输出拼接的SQL语句。

  2. 使用IDE的调试功能:在IDE中设置断点,通过单步调试功能逐渐查看拼接的进程,可以看到每步拼接的结果,从而找出问题所在。

  3. 使用数据库工具:将拼接后的SQL语句复制粘贴到数据库工具中履行,查看履行结果是否是符合预期。可以通过检查返回的数据是否是正确来判断SQL语句拼接是否是正确。

  4. 使用单元测试:编写单元测试用例,对拼接代码进行测试,验证拼接后的SQL语句是否是能够正确履行,并且返回正确的结果。可使用JUnit等单元测试框架来编写测试用例。

  5. 使用静态代码分析工具:使用静态代码分析工具(如SonarLint)来检查SQL拼接代码中的潜伏问题,例如SQL注入漏洞等。可以通过这些工具来提早检测潜伏的问题,并及时修复。

总的来讲,调试和测试SQL拼接代码需要结合日志输出、IDE调试、数据库工具、单元测试和静态代码分析工具等多种手段,以确保拼接的SQL语句能够正确履行并返回正确的结果。